Merge tag 'net-next-6.3'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/netdev/net-nextgrafted
Pull networking updates from Jakub Kicinski: "Core: - Add dedicated kmem_cache for typical/small skb->head, avoid having to access struct page at kfree time, and improve memory use. - Introduce sysctl to set default RPS configuration for new netdevs. - Define Netlink protocol specification format which can be used to describe messages used by each family and auto-generate parsers. Add tools for generating kernel data structures and uAPI headers. - Expose all net/core sysctls inside netns. - Remove 4s sleep in netpoll if carrier is instantly detected on boot. - Add configurable limit of MDB entries per port, and port-vlan. - Continue populating drop reasons throughout the stack. - Retire a handful of legacy Qdiscs and classifiers. Protocols: - Support IPv4 big TCP (TSO frames larger than 64kB). - Add IP_LOCAL_PORT_RANGE socket option, to control local port range on socket by socket basis. - Track and report in procfs number of MPTCP sockets used. - Support mixing IPv4 and IPv6 flows in the in-kernel MPTCP path manager. - IPv6: don't check net.ipv6.route.max_size and rely on garbage collection to free memory (similarly to IPv4). - Support Penultimate Segment Pop (PSP) flavor in SRv6 (RFC8986). - ICMP: add per-rate limit counters. - Add support for user scanning requests in ieee802154. - Remove static WEP support. - Support minimal Wi-Fi 7 Extremely High Throughput (EHT) rate reporting. - WiFi 7 EHT channel puncturing support (client & AP). BPF: - Add a rbtree data structure following the "next-gen data structure" precedent set by recently added linked list, that is, by using kfunc + kptr instead of adding a new BPF map type. - Expose XDP hints via kfuncs with initial support for RX hash and timestamp metadata. - Add BPF_F_NO_TUNNEL_KEY extension to bpf_skb_set_tunnel_key to better support decap on GRE tunnel devices not operating in collect metadata. - Improve x86 JIT's codegen for PROBE_MEM runtime error checks. - Remove the need for trace_printk_lock for bpf_trace_printk and bpf_trace_vprintk helpers. - Extend libbpf's bpf_tracing.h support for tracing arguments of kprobes/uprobes and syscall as a special case. - Significantly reduce the search time for module symbols by livepatch and BPF. - Enable cpumasks to be used as kptrs, which is useful for tracing programs tracking which tasks end up running on which CPUs in different time intervals. - Add support for BPF trampoline on s390x and riscv64. - Add capability to export the XDP features supported by the NIC. - Add __bpf_kfunc tag for marking kernel functions as kfuncs. - Add cgroup.memory=nobpf kernel parameter option to disable BPF memory accounting for container environments. Netfilter: - Remove the CLUSTERIP target. It has been marked as obsolete for years, and we still have WARN splats wrt races of the out-of-band /proc interface installed by this target. - Add 'destroy' commands to nf_tables. They are identical to the existing 'delete' commands, but do not return an error if the referenced object (set, chain, rule...) did not exist. Driver API: - Improve cpumask_local_spread() locality to help NICs set the right IRQ affinity on AMD platforms. - Separate C22 and C45 MDIO bus transactions more clearly. - Introduce new DCB table to control DSCP rewrite on egress. - Support configuration of Physical Layer Collision Avoidance (PLCA) Reconciliation Sublayer (RS) (802.3cg-2019). Modern version of shared medium Ethernet. - Support for MAC Merge layer (IEEE 802.3-2018 clause 99). Allowing preemption of low priority frames by high priority frames. - Add support for controlling MACSec offload using netlink SET. - Rework devlink instance refcounts to allow registration and de-registration under the instance lock. Split the code into multiple files, drop some of the unnecessarily granular locks and factor out common parts of netlink operation handling. - Add TX frame aggregation parameters (for USB drivers). - Add a new attr TCA_EXT_WARN_MSG to report TC (offload) warning messages with notifications for debug. - Allow offloading of UDP NEW connections via act_ct. - Add support for per action HW stats in TC. - Support hardware miss to TC action (continue processing in SW from a specific point in the action chain). - Warn if old Wireless Extension user space interface is used with modern cfg80211/mac80211 drivers. Do not support Wireless Extensions for Wi-Fi 7 devices at all. Everyone should switch to using nl80211 interface instead. - Improve the CAN bit timing configuration. Use extack to return error messages directly to user space, update the SJW handling, including the definition of a new default value that will benefit CAN-FD controllers, by increasing their oscillator tolerance. +/* S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0-only */
+/*
+ * Copyright (C) 2008, Creative Technology Ltd. All Rights Reserved.
+ *
+ * @File cthardware.h
+ *
+ * @Brief
+ * This file contains the definition of hardware access methord.
+ *
+ * @Author Liu Chun
+ * @Date May 13 2008
+ */
+
+#ifndef CTHARDWARE_H
+#define CTHARDWARE_H
+
+#include <linux/types.h>
+#include <linux/pci.h>
+#include <sound/core.h>
+
+enum CHIPTYP {
+ ATC20K1,
+ ATC20K2,
+ ATCNONE
+};
+
+enum CTCARDS {
+ /* 20k1 models */
+ CTSB046X,
+ CT20K1_MODEL_FIRST = CTSB046X,
+ CTSB055X,
+ CTSB073X,
+ CTUAA,
+ CT20K1_UNKNOWN,
+ /* 20k2 models */
+ CTSB0760,
+ CT20K2_MODEL_FIRST = CTSB0760,
+ CTHENDRIX,
+ CTSB0880,
+ CTSB1270,
+ CT20K2_UNKNOWN,
+ NUM_CTCARDS /* This should always be the last */
+};
+
+/* Type of input source for ADC */
+enum ADCSRC{
+ ADC_MICIN,
+ ADC_LINEIN,
+ ADC_VIDEO,
+ ADC_AUX,
+ ADC_NONE /* Switch to digital input */
+};
+
+struct card_conf {
+ /* device virtual mem page table page physical addr
+ * (supporting one page table page now) */
+ unsigned long vm_pgt_phys;
+ unsigned int rsr; /* reference sample rate in Hzs*/
+ unsigned int msr; /* master sample rate in rsrs */
+};
+
+struct capabilities {
+ unsigned int digit_io_switch:1;
+ unsigned int dedicated_mic:1;
+ unsigned int output_switch:1;
+ unsigned int mic_source_switch:1;
+};
+
+struct hw {
+ int (*card_init)(struct hw *hw, struct card_conf *info);
+ int (*card_stop)(struct hw *hw);
+ int (*pll_init)(struct hw *hw, unsigned int rsr);
+#ifdef CONFIG_PM_SLEEP
+ int (*suspend)(struct hw *hw);
+ int (*resume)(struct hw *hw, struct card_conf *info);
+#endif
+ int (*is_adc_source_selected)(struct hw *hw, enum ADCSRC source);
+ int (*select_adc_source)(struct hw *hw, enum ADCSRC source);
+ struct capabilities (*capabilities)(struct hw *hw);
+ int (*output_switch_get)(struct hw *hw);
+ int (*output_switch_put)(struct hw *hw, int position);
+ int (*mic_source_switch_get)(struct hw *hw);
+ int (*mic_source_switch_put)(struct hw *hw, int position);
+
+ /* SRC operations */
+ int (*src_rsc_get_ctrl_blk)(void **rblk);
+ int (*src_rsc_put_ctrl_blk)(void *blk);
+ int (*src_set_state)(void *blk, unsigned int state);
+ int (*src_set_bm)(void *blk, unsigned int bm);
+ int (*src_set_rsr)(void *blk, unsigned int rsr);
+ int (*src_set_sf)(void *blk, unsigned int sf);
+ int (*src_set_wr)(void *blk, unsigned int wr);
+ int (*src_set_pm)(void *blk, unsigned int pm);
+ int (*src_set_rom)(void *blk, unsigned int rom);
+ int (*src_set_vo)(void *blk, unsigned int vo);
+ int (*src_set_st)(void *blk, unsigned int st);
+ int (*src_set_ie)(void *blk, unsigned int ie);
+ int (*src_set_ilsz)(void *blk, unsigned int ilsz);
+ int (*src_set_bp)(void *blk, unsigned int bp);
+ int (*src_set_cisz)(void *blk, unsigned int cisz);
+ int (*src_set_ca)(void *blk, unsigned int ca);
+ int (*src_set_sa)(void *blk, unsigned int sa);
+ int (*src_set_la)(void *blk, unsigned int la);
+ int (*src_set_pitch)(void *blk, unsigned int pitch);
+ int (*src_set_clear_zbufs)(void *blk, unsigned int clear);
+ int (*src_set_dirty)(void *blk, unsigned int flags);
+ int (*src_set_dirty_all)(void *blk);
+ int (*src_commit_write)(struct hw *hw, unsigned int idx, void *blk);
+ int (*src_get_ca)(struct hw *hw, unsigned int idx, void *blk);
+ unsigned int (*src_get_dirty)(void *blk);
+ unsigned int (*src_dirty_conj_mask)(void);
+ int (*src_mgr_get_ctrl_blk)(void **rblk);
+ int (*src_mgr_put_ctrl_blk)(void *blk);
+ /* syncly enable src @idx */
+ int (*src_mgr_enbs_src)(void *blk, unsigned int idx);
+ /* enable src @idx */
+ int (*src_mgr_enb_src)(void *blk, unsigned int idx);
+ /* disable src @idx */
+ int (*src_mgr_dsb_src)(void *blk, unsigned int idx);
+ int (*src_mgr_commit_write)(struct hw *hw, void *blk);
+
+ /* SRC Input Mapper operations */
+ int (*srcimp_mgr_get_ctrl_blk)(void **rblk);
+ int (*srcimp_mgr_put_ctrl_blk)(void *blk);
+ int (*srcimp_mgr_set_imaparc)(void *blk, unsigned int slot);
+ int (*srcimp_mgr_set_imapuser)(void *blk, unsigned int user);
+ int (*srcimp_mgr_set_imapnxt)(void *blk, unsigned int next);
+ int (*srcimp_mgr_set_imapaddr)(void *blk, unsigned int addr);
+ int (*srcimp_mgr_commit_write)(struct hw *hw, void *blk);
+
+ /* AMIXER operations */
+ int (*amixer_rsc_get_ctrl_blk)(void **rblk);
+ int (*amixer_rsc_put_ctrl_blk)(void *blk);
+ int (*amixer_mgr_get_ctrl_blk)(void **rblk);
+ int (*amixer_mgr_put_ctrl_blk)(void *blk);
+ int (*amixer_set_mode)(void *blk, unsigned int mode);
+ int (*amixer_set_iv)(void *blk, unsigned int iv);
+ int (*amixer_set_x)(void *blk, unsigned int x);
+ int (*amixer_set_y)(void *blk, unsigned int y);
+ int (*amixer_set_sadr)(void *blk, unsigned int sadr);
+ int (*amixer_set_se)(void *blk, unsigned int se);
+ int (*amixer_set_dirty)(void *blk, unsigned int flags);
+ int (*amixer_set_dirty_all)(void *blk);
+ int (*amixer_commit_write)(struct hw *hw, unsigned int idx, void *blk);
+ int (*amixer_get_y)(void *blk);
+ unsigned int (*amixer_get_dirty)(void *blk);
+
+ /* DAIO operations */
+ int (*dai_get_ctrl_blk)(void **rblk);
+ int (*dai_put_ctrl_blk)(void *blk);
+ int (*dai_srt_set_srco)(void *blk, unsigned int src);
+ int (*dai_srt_set_srcm)(void *blk, unsigned int src);
+ int (*dai_srt_set_rsr)(void *blk, unsigned int rsr);
+ int (*dai_srt_set_drat)(void *blk, unsigned int drat);
+ int (*dai_srt_set_ec)(void *blk, unsigned int ec);
+ int (*dai_srt_set_et)(void *blk, unsigned int et);
+ int (*dai_commit_write)(struct hw *hw, unsigned int idx, void *blk);
+ int (*dao_get_ctrl_blk)(void **rblk);
+ int (*dao_put_ctrl_blk)(void *blk);
+ int (*dao_set_spos)(void *blk, unsigned int spos);
+ int (*dao_commit_write)(struct hw *hw, unsigned int idx, void *blk);
+ int (*dao_get_spos)(void *blk, unsigned int *spos);
+
+ int (*daio_mgr_get_ctrl_blk)(struct hw *hw, void **rblk);
+ int (*daio_mgr_put_ctrl_blk)(void *blk);
+ int (*daio_mgr_enb_dai)(void *blk, unsigned int idx);
+ int (*daio_mgr_dsb_dai)(void *blk, unsigned int idx);
+ int (*daio_mgr_enb_dao)(void *blk, unsigned int idx);
+ int (*daio_mgr_dsb_dao)(void *blk, unsigned int idx);
+ int (*daio_mgr_dao_init)(void *blk, unsigned int idx,
+ unsigned int conf);
+ int (*daio_mgr_set_imaparc)(void *blk, unsigned int slot);
+ int (*daio_mgr_set_imapnxt)(void *blk, unsigned int next);
+ int (*daio_mgr_set_imapaddr)(void *blk, unsigned int addr);
+ int (*daio_mgr_commit_write)(struct hw *hw, void *blk);
+
+ int (*set_timer_irq)(struct hw *hw, int enable);
+ int (*set_timer_tick)(struct hw *hw, unsigned int tick);
+ unsigned int (*get_wc)(struct hw *hw);
+
+ void (*irq_callback)(void *data, unsigned int bit);
+ void *irq_callback_data;
+
+ struct pci_dev *pci; /* the pci kernel structure of this card */
+ struct snd_card *card; /* pointer to this card */
+ int irq;
+ unsigned long io_base;
+ void __iomem *mem_base;
+
+ enum CHIPTYP chip_type;
+ enum CTCARDS model;
+};
+
+int create_hw_obj(struct pci_dev *pci, enum CHIPTYP chip_type,
+ enum CTCARDS model, struct hw **rhw);
+int destroy_hw_obj(struct hw *hw);
+
+unsigned int get_field(unsigned int data, unsigned int field);
+void set_field(unsigned int *data, unsigned int field, unsigned int value);
+
+/* IRQ bits */
+#define PLL_INT (1 << 10) /* PLL input-clock out-of-range */
+#define FI_INT (1 << 9) /* forced interrupt */
+#define IT_INT (1 << 8) /* timer interrupt */
+#define PCI_INT (1 << 7) /* PCI bus error pending */
+#define URT_INT (1 << 6) /* UART Tx/Rx */
+#define GPI_INT (1 << 5) /* GPI pin */
+#define MIX_INT (1 << 4) /* mixer parameter segment FIFO channels */
+#define DAI_INT (1 << 3) /* DAI (SR-tracker or SPDIF-receiver) */
+#define TP_INT (1 << 2) /* transport priority queue */
+#define DSP_INT (1 << 1) /* DSP */
+#define SRC_INT (1 << 0) /* SRC channels */
+
+#endif /* CTHARDWARE_H */
